Transaction 92154f1696ec3c85a0151a5429a7651cc795b044cbda5990a1a02f88f562c66e

3 Input
2 Outputs
  • 92154f1696ec3c85a0151a5429a7651cc795b044cbda5990a1a02f88f562c66e:0
  • value  1000337
    address  1BH7dpfa88G52htFGJNtyj2PxzDPpCGwJc
  • 92154f1696ec3c85a0151a5429a7651cc795b044cbda5990a1a02f88f562c66e:1
  • value  33441062
    address  14jvgmrGapKcQwxjgfpxytA1cVjuTLFLUh